Getting From Don Mueang Airport To Cha Am

Featured Replies

What is the most economical way to get from Don Mueang Airport to Cha Am?

Someone mentioned there may be a mini van that has regular scheduled departures. Anyone know about this? And how long is the trip from BKK to Cha Am?

Thank you in advance.

Yes there is a mini van that goes from the Victory Monument in B/K. not sure of the exact price,but i think about 100 bht,makes a few stops on the way dropping off people,trip takes about 3 hours,but if you want a taxi they will charge you between 2,000-3,000 bht.

no need, they run every hour in the day and they can usually squeeze everyone in.

but i was curious about a direct link from the airport too, is there one?

Get a bus or taxi from DM to the BTS Skytrain line or to Victory Monument direct.

The minivans run to ChAm and HH every 20-30 mins. When its full it goes so sometimes two within 30 mins.

Fare is 180. The depot is located right beside a shopping mall near the rear entrance/exit to the VM station.
